RESPONSIBILITIES + As a mission-focused Cyber Security Engineer /
ISSE that solves problems on the program, you will be expected to:
Assess, analyze and implement information assurance and security
engineering systems; + Define requirements for business continuity,
operations security, regulatory compliance, and internal
counter-espionage (insider threat detection and mitigation) to best
protect company assets; + Assess and mitigate system security
threats and risks throughout the program life cycle; + Validate
system security requirements definition and analysis; Implement and
validate security designs in hardware, software, data, and
procedures; + Demonstrate an ability to work with Systems
Architects and Engineer, acquire information for resolving controls
and POAMs and update the customer's A&A system; and Demonstrate
